How do i find the taxable value of my homestead?

Contact your local Property Tax Office and ask them for the appraised value of your homestead property - that would be the "taxable value" of your homestead property. You would also see this value on your annual property tax statement.

The "taxable value" of a property is not the same as the fair market value (FMV) of the property. The FMV is what you might expect to receive if you sell the property. The "taxable value" is what the property tax office uses to calculate your annual property tax.
